Sentiment-semantic word vectors : A new method to estimate management sentiment
Tri Minh Phan - In: Swiss journal of economics and statistics 160 (2024) 1, pp. 1-22
This paper introduces a novel method to extract the sentiment embedded in the Management's Discussion and Analysis (MD &A) section of 10-K filings. The proposed method outperforms traditional approaches in terms of sentiment classification accuracy. Utilizing this method, the MD &A sentiment is...
